Guest Services Assistant

Longleat Forest | £13.20 per hour

Start every break with a warm welcome

From check-in to check-out, you'll help guests settle in, answer their questions and make sure everything runs smoothly. It's about great service, quick solutions and being the person people turn to.

What you'll be doing

Checking guests in and welcoming them to the village

Answering questions by phone and in person

Logging maintenance issues and helping with activity bookings

What's in it for you

Free day passes and access to leisure facilities (including the spa)

Discounts on breaks and in our shops and restaurants

Bonus scheme and recognition rewards

A supportive, friendly team

Career development and in-role training

Your working hours

Part-time contract, with shifts falling between 8:30am and 10:30pm

You will be contracted to work a guaranteed minimum of 64 hours over a 4‑week period. You may be asked to work additional hours in line with operational requirements

This role includes evenings, weekends and bank holidays

About you

Friendly, confident and clear when communicating

Comfortable with booking systems (or happy to learn)

Calm under pressure and quick to solve problems
